Here are a few out of many complaints I’d like to disclose:
1. Service — the employees were consistently rude and pliantly annoyed by the guest. Room service was terrible. It took over an hour to get an order of fries, in which, when I did receive them, were cold. You can go 15 minutes at a restaurant before being acknowledged.
2. House keeping — considering this is an all inclusive resort, we never got our refrigerator or snack bar replenished. I called to get more and they never showed up. Each day they simply made the bed and provided clean towels. House keeping quite literally did the bare minimum.
3. Resort — this resort is terribly outdated, the pictures advertised are very misleading. There’s many repairs and upgrades needed to be made. Our room was considered a “suite” but shower heads were broken, pool tiles missing, cracks in the cement, landscaping nonexistent, lock of chairs and towels by the pool, the list goes on.
Most importantly, if you are looking for convenience, this is NOT the place. This requires a golf cart each time you want to go to different area of the resort. You must call the hotel to get a cart to pick you up at least 10 minutes prior to actually being ready to leave. And if you’re lucky you get an answer because at times the line consistently rang.
